Feedback forum for NDIS participants

The head of the National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S) has fronted a forum in Newcastle to get feedback from participants in the Hunter trial.

NDIS CEO David Bowen is visiting the region to discuss ways to improve access to disability services and iron out any unforseen delivery issues.

The scheme is set to be progressively rolled out across Australia next year.

Mr Bowen said concerns about the scheme’s long-term viability are top of the agenda, but it is actually running on budget.

“The scheme’s actually operating below its funding envelope,” he said.
